RRB Recruitment 2019: The Railway Recruitment Board (RRB) has released the admit card or hall tickets for the 2nd Stage Computer Based Test (CBT) recruitment of RRB Junior Engineer Examination 2019. Candidates can download their hall tickets from the official website of RRB- rrbonlinereg.inor indianrailways.gov.in.

Reports said, a total of 2.02 lakh candidates have been selected to attend the second stage CBT exam for RRB Junior Engineer recruitment. The RRB CBT Stage 2 examination will be begin from August 28 in its various centres across the country.

The RRB also informed that the admit cards will be released four days prior to the exam date and the candidates will have to visit the regional official website of RRBs to download their admit cards.

RRB JE CBT-2 Exam Pattern

The RRB JE CBT 2 is computer based and the candidates will be given 120 minutes (160 minutes for eligible PwBD candidates accompanied with scribe). The total number of questions will be 150 while the questions will be of multiple choice. There will also be negative marking of 1/3rd marks for every incorrect answer.

It may be mentioned that earlier, some candidates had protested the result of CBT 1 and selection procedure for CBT 2. However, Ministry of Railways clarified that the entire procedure has been done in a fair and transparent manner and strictly as per the terms of instructions detailed in the Central Employment Notification (CEN).

As many as 32,05,098 candidates had registered for the RRB JE exam of which, 24,74,394 candidates were scheduled for the first stage computer based test (CBT) which was conducted from May 22, 2019 to June 2, 2019 and from June 26 to June 28 (rescheduled candidates due to Cyclone Fani).
